About Kyung Min

Short Version

As Creative Director for Elative Marketing, a new media design and web marketing firm, Kyung Min helps businesses embrace emerging web communications channels and smart designs that reinforce brand image for more effective and informed marketing strategies.

Kyung is involved in networks from San Francisco to Silicon Valley, which includes being Vice Chair of Communications, Marketing & Technology for the Palo Alto Young Professionals and an Ambassador for the Palo Alto Chamber of Commerce.

A diverse background in creative arts and business marketing for Kyung includes two Bachelor's degrees, one from Berklee College of Music in Electronic Production & Design and Music Business / Management, and another from Academy of Art University in Web Design & New Media.

Extended Version

Born in Taegu, Korea, Kyung Min is currently the Creative Director for Elative Marketing, a progressive new media marketing firm, and Director of Marketing at Addo Label, a progressive digital record label. Most recently Mr. Min was an employee of Digidesign, the industry leader in digital audio and live sound, as Content Manager of Web Marketing. Mr. Min received a Bachelor's degree from Berklee College of Music as a dual major in Music Synthesis & Music Business / Management and a 2nd Bachelor's degree from the Academy of Art University in Web Design & New Media.

Mr. Min attended Milton Academy, a private prep school located in Milton, MA, as a boarding student for his four years of high school. He was originally a hockey recruit, but by the middle of junior year, he resigned from the sport to concentrate on his musical studies at the New England Conservatory, which he was attending 3-4 days a week.

He then went on to accept a scholarship award to attend the Royal College of Music in London, UK as a composition major and flute performance minor, studying composition with the head of the department, Julian Anderson.

After a year at the RCM, Mr. Min transferred to the Berklee College of Music to focus on the technological and business side of modern, popular music. His last two semesters at Berklee were also spent attending the Academy of Art University, where he was a Web Design & New Media (a field encompassing graphic design/digital illustration, web design, video editing, digital audio, and motion graphics) major.

While attending Berklee/AAU, Mr. Min started several businesses and entities. They include the Music Business Journal, which is a publication within Berklee aiming to raise the academic, scholarly standard within the Music Business/Management department and music business departments at other colleges, Berklee's internet radio station (BIRN), the Marketing Design Group, and several others.
